Wishbones are the hot rod term for the the front radius rods, due to their shape. The rears are usually just called radius rods, though some people will call them "bones". I suppost the fronts could be used to extend a springer, but all that I ever saw used rears. Oddly enough, there were just as many sets of fronts made as rears, so either is no harder or easier to find. Use the late V8 rears and go easy on yourself.
